Crane erected to hoist hospital tower
Employees of Northwest Tower Crane Services Inc., Ness Crane and Mortenson Construction helped erect the main crane Thursday morning at Central Washington Hospital. The large crane, owned by Mobile Crane Company, will be used to build the new hospital tower.
